How Does Welding Affect Your Eyes . Welding exposes eyes to harmful ultraviolet (uv) light, potentially causing flash burns, also known as “welder’s flash” or “arc eye.” this condition resembles sunburn in the eye. Arc eye can happen when welders’ eyes are exposed to the uv radiation flashes from welding torches known as “arcs.” if a welder isn’t wearing proper eye protection, uv radiation from welding arcs can injure the epithelium of the cornea.
